ImaginingA Phenomenological StudySecond EditionEdward S CaseyA classic firsthand account of the lived character of imaginative experienceThis scrupulous lucid study is destined to become a touchstone for all future writings on imagination Library JournalCaseys work is doubly valuablefor its major substantive contribution to our understanding of a significant mental activity as well as for its exemplary presentation of the method of phenomenological analysis Contemporary Psychology an important addition to phenomenological philosophy and to the humanities generally Choice deliberately and consistently phenomenological oriented throughout to the basically intentional character of experience and disciplined by the requirement of proceeding by way of concrete description Imagining is an exceptionally wellwritten work International Philosophical QuarterlyDrawing on his own experiences of imagining Edward S Casey describes the essential forms that imagination assumes in everyday life In a detailed analysis of the fundamental features of all imaginative experience Casey shows imagining to be eidetically distinct from perceiving and defines it as a radically autonomous act involving a characteristic freedom of mind A new preface places Imagining within the context of current issues in philosophy and psychologyuse one Casey bio for both Imagining and RememberingEdward S Casey is Professor of Philosophy at the State University of New York at Stony Brook He is author of Getting Back into Place Toward a Renewed Understanding of the PlaceWorld Indiana University Press and The Fate of Place A Philosophical HistoryStudies in Continental ThoughtJohn Sallis general editorContentsPreface to the Second EditionIntroduction The Problematic Place of ImaginationPart One Preliminary PortraitExamples and First ApproximationsImagining as IntentionalPart Two Detailed DescriptionsSpontaneity and ControllednessSelfContainedness and SelfEvidenceIndeterminacy and Pure PossibilityPart Three Phenomenological ComparisonsImagining and Perceiving ContinuitiesImagining and Perceiving DiscontinuitiesPart Four The Autonomy of ImaginingThe Nature of Imaginative AutonomyThe Significance of Imaginative Autonomy.
